Safety and Health Considerations during Installation
The installation process for roofing presents a variety of hazards that workers must navigate to ensure their safety and health. This includes the risk of falls from heights, which is a leading cause of fatalities in the roofing industry. The use of appropriate fall protection systems, such as guardrails and safety harnesses, is essential. Additionally, workers should be trained to recognise potential hazards specific to their work environment, including the risks posed by scaffolding, ladders, and roofing materials.
Proper personal protective equipment (PPE) plays a vital role in safeguarding against injuries. Hard hats, safety glasses, and slip-resistant footwear are fundamental to protecting workers from head injuries, falling objects, and slips. Training should also encompass the safe handling and usage of tools, as improper techniques can lead to accidents. Weather can significantly impact roofing projects, necessitating thorough preparation and awareness among workers. Buzzwords like "heat stress" and "wind gusts" capture the essence of hazards that a roofing crew may face. Extreme temperatures can lead to dehydration and exhaustion, while sudden gusts of wind pose serious risks to both workers and materials on-site. Understanding the potential risks associated with adverse weather is crucial for roofing workers. Training should encompass the identification of hazardous conditions such as high winds, rain, or extreme temperatures. Emphasis on monitoring weather forecasts before commencing work can help prevent accidents. Employers must ensure that roofing workers receive comprehensive training in emergency response and first aid. This training should cover a range of potential incidents, including falls, cuts, and heat-related illnesses commonly encountered on job sites. Workers should learn how to identify hazards and respond swiftly to incidents. Workers must receive comprehensive training in emergency response procedures to ensure safety on-site. This training should cover various scenarios, including falls, electrical hazards, and severe weather events. Each worker should be familiar with the site’s emergency exit routes and the locations of first aid kits.
